Grapefruit vs. Lemon — In-Depth Nutrition Comparison

Compare

Important differences between Grapefruit and Lemon

  • Grapefruit has more Vitamin A RAE, however, Lemon is richer in Vitamin C, and Iron.
  • Lemon's daily need coverage for Vitamin C is 24% more.
  • Grapefruit contains 58 times more Vitamin A RAE than Lemon. Grapefruit contains 58µg of Vitamin A RAE, while Lemon contains 1µg.
  • Lemon contains less Sugar.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Grapefruit, raw, pink and red, all areas and Lemons, raw, without peel.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Grapefruit Lemon Opinion
Net carbs 9.06g 6.52g Grapefruit
Protein 0.77g 1.1g Lemon
Fats 0.14g 0.3g Lemon
Carbs 10.66g 9.32g Grapefruit
Calories 42kcal 29kcal Grapefruit
Fructose 1.77g Grapefruit
Sugar 6.89g 2.5g Lemon
Fiber 1.6g 2.8g Lemon
Calcium 22mg 26mg Lemon
Iron 0.08mg 0.6mg Lemon
Magnesium 9mg 8mg Grapefruit
Phosphorus 18mg 16mg Grapefruit
Potassium 135mg 138mg Lemon
Sodium 0mg 2mg Grapefruit
Zinc 0.07mg 0.06mg Grapefruit
Copper 0.032mg 0.037mg Lemon
Manganese 0.022mg 0.03mg Lemon
Selenium 0.1µg 0.4µg Lemon
Vitamin A 1150IU 22IU Grapefruit
Vitamin A RAE 58µg 1µg Grapefruit
Vitamin E 0.13mg 0.15mg Lemon
Vitamin C 31.2mg 53mg Lemon
Vitamin B1 0.043mg 0.04mg Grapefruit
Vitamin B2 0.031mg 0.02mg Grapefruit
Vitamin B3 0.204mg 0.1mg Grapefruit
Vitamin B5 0.262mg 0.19mg Grapefruit
Vitamin B6 0.053mg 0.08mg Lemon
Folate 13µg 11µg Grapefruit
Tryptophan 0.008mg Grapefruit
Threonine 0.013mg Grapefruit
Isoleucine 0.008mg Grapefruit
Leucine 0.015mg Grapefruit
Lysine 0.019mg Grapefruit
Methionine 0.007mg Grapefruit
Phenylalanine 0.013mg Grapefruit
Valine 0.015mg Grapefruit
Histidine 0.008mg Grapefruit
Saturated Fat 0.021g 0.039g Grapefruit
Monounsaturated Fat 0.02g 0.011g Grapefruit
Polyunsaturated fat 0.036g 0.089g Lemon
